Dual Pane windows

We have a 2014 Montana purchased new near Chicago. Recently a window has started fogging between the two pieces of glass, indicating the seal has failed. I see no obvious means of removing the window to replace it. Went to the local CW (Charleston, SC) to ask about it and noone there ever heard of dual pane windows on a fiver. They say that must be a Northern feature. Two questions: How do I remove the one window and can a glass shop make me a new one? The window is in the dinette slideout and opens; hinged at top and swings out.

Since you're in Arizona, you might want to touch base with RV Glass Solutions in Phoenix. http://www.rvglassexperts.com/side_windows.html

They advertise that they can repair any "insulated" RV window and will guarantee it for 2 years against fogging or seal creep. Might be cheaper than buying a new window ???
